Port Ewen, Ulster County, New York Property Taxes
Median Port Ewen, NY effective property tax rate: 2.89%, significantly higher than the national median of 1.02%, but lower than the New York state median of 2.39%.
Median Port Ewen, NY home value: $263,857
Median annual Port Ewen, NY tax bill: $7,187, $4,787 higher than the national median property tax bill of $2,400.

Property Tax Assessment Values Across Port Ewen, Ulster County, New York
When examining property taxes in Port Ewen, NY, understanding the distinction between "market value" and "assessed value" is crucial. The market value is what a willing buyer would pay to a willing seller in an open and competitive market, often influenced by location, property condition, and economic market trends. The Ulster County appraisal district estimates the market value for tax purposes. The assessed value is the market value minus any applicable exemptions or limits determined by local laws and offerings. The tax assessed value is the figure used to calculate your property taxes or the amount multiplied by your tax rate to get your tax bill.
In Ulster County, assessment notices are sent in the spring each year. They’ll typically reach your mailbox by the middle of May. Each property owner receives an assessment notice that contains both the market value and assessed value, along with an estimate of your property tax bill. Property Tax Bills Across Port Ewen, Ulster County, New York
In Port Ewen, property tax bills are calculated based on the assessed value of a home and the local tax rate. The median home price in this area is $263,857, and the property tax rate is notably higher than the national median of 1.02%. Homeowners in Port Ewen face a median property tax bill of approximately $7,187, which is significantly above the national median of $2,400. Factors such as the home's assessed value and local budgetary needs influence the tax bill. For example, homeowners in the 25th percentile pay around $5,993, while those in the 75th percentile pay about $8,164. This variation shows how different factors can lead to differing tax obligations.
